BancFirst EPS - Earnings per Share 2010-2023 | BANF

BancFirst eps - earnings per share from 2010 to 2023. Eps - earnings per share can be defined as a company's net earnings or losses attributable to common shareholders per diluted share base, which includes all convertible securities and debt, options and warrants.
BancFirst Annual EPS
2023 $6.34
2022 $5.77
2021 $5.03
2020 $3.00
2019 $4.05
2018 $3.76
2017 $2.65
2016 $2.22
2015 $2.09
2014 $2.02
2013 $1.75
2012 $1.68
2011 $1.47
2010 $1.35
2009 $1.05
BancFirst Quarterly EPS
2023-12-31 $1.46
2023-09-30 $1.52
2023-06-30 $1.64
2023-03-31 $1.72
2022-12-31 $1.70
2022-09-30 $1.65
2022-06-30 $1.34
2022-03-31 $1.08
2021-12-31 $1.15
2021-09-30 $1.16
2021-06-30 $1.45
2021-03-31 $1.27
2020-12-31 $1.06
2020-09-30 $0.63
2020-06-30 $0.63
2020-03-31 $0.68
2019-12-31 $1.07
2019-09-30 $1.00
2019-06-30 $1.02
2019-03-31 $0.96
2018-12-31 $0.98
2018-09-30 $0.98
2018-06-30 $0.91
2018-03-31 $0.89
2017-12-31 $0.59
2017-09-30 $0.67
2017-06-30 $0.71
2017-03-31 $0.68
2016-12-31 $0.58
2016-09-30 $0.57
2016-06-30 $0.55
2016-03-31 $0.53
2015-12-31 $0.50
2015-09-30 $0.49
2015-06-30 $0.59
2015-03-31 $0.52
2014-12-31 $0.50
2014-09-30 $0.60
2014-06-30 $0.46
2014-03-31 $0.47
2013-12-31 $0.44
2013-09-30 $0.47
2013-06-30 $0.41
2013-03-31 $0.43
2012-12-31 $0.40
2012-09-30 $0.45
2012-06-30 $0.38
2012-03-31 $0.46
2011-12-31 $0.38
2011-09-30 $0.41
2011-06-30 $0.33
2011-03-31 $0.36
2010-12-31 $0.32
2010-09-30 $0.38
2010-06-30 $0.36
2010-03-31 $0.30
2009-12-31 $0.32
2009-09-30 $0.30
2009-06-30 $0.20
2009-03-31 $0.23
Sector Industry Market Cap Revenue
Finance Banks - Southwest $2.985B $0.809B
BancFirst Corporation is a bank holding company for BancFirst. BancFirst Corporation also owns 100% of the common securities of BFC Capital Trust I, and First State Bank. BancFirst's strategy focuses on providing a full range of commercial banking services to retail customers and small to medium-sized businesses both in the non-metropolitan trade centers and the metropolitan markets. BancFirst operates as a ``super community bank,`` managing their community banking offices on a decentralized basis, which permits them to be responsive to local customer needs.
Stock Name Country Market Cap PE Ratio
First Horizon (FHN) United States $8.357B 11.32
Cullen/Frost Bankers (CFR) United States $6.765B 11.47
Prosperity Bancshares (PB) United States $5.857B 13.10
BOK Financial (BOKF) United States $5.832B 11.28
First Financial Bankshares (FFIN) United States $4.285B 21.44
International Bancshares (IBOC) United States $3.554B 8.64
Texas Capital Bancshares (TCBI) United States $2.723B 15.44
Banc Of California (BANC) United States $2.188B 39.74
Southside Bancshares (SBSI) United States $0.819B 10.02
Farmers & Merchants Bancorp (FMCB) United States $0.737B 8.54
Guaranty Bancshares (GNTY) United States $0.335B 12.85
Red River Bancshares (RRBI) United States $0.329B 9.89
First Foundation (FFWM) United States $0.309B 28.74
ACNB (ACNB) United States $0.282B 9.58
Southern California Bancorp (BCAL) United States $0.258B 10.01
PCB Bancorp (PCB) United States $0.215B 8.62
Private Bancorp Of America (PBAM) United States $0.196B 6.10
California Bank Of Commerce (CALB) United States $0.181B 8.65
OP Bancorp (OPBK) United States $0.141B 6.72
FinWise Bancorp (FINW) United States $0.134B 8.15
Pinnacle Bank (PBNK) United States $0.093B 7.89
CW Bancorp (CWBK) United States $0.092B 6.05